I was a production manager at Transvideo in Miami, we were owned by a Spanish Language company that bought programming from around the world and translated the original languages into that of our clients, It is called layback. We did the Thundercats, Transformers and all of the Warner Brothers stuff, Superman, Pinky and the Brain, Batman etc. We also did a ton of Novelas and regular movies that we chopped into mini-series. I got to see the Warner Brothers stuff before it even aired. So, eventhough I was too old for it, I got paid to watch it.

Star Blazers was a Japanese animae that aired in the early 80's. It only ran for 3 seasons. We'll not likely see a resurgance, as the graphics that were considered cutting edge in the 80's are third rate by today's standards- at least that's the excuse the networks always give for not picking the reruns up.
